South West Asian cluster has a higher drag toward SSA Africa than any other Caucasoid cluster safe for the Berber one. Though it seems to be distantly related to the Med component, and not the West Asian cluster, since the West Asian cluster seems to be related distantly to the North European cluster, but it does not show a drag to SSA Africa. Today the South West Asian cluster peaks in the Bedouins, Saudis, Yemeni Jews and Iraqis who usually score from 100% to 85% South West Asian. Reaching Northern Iraq it falls dramatically to the West Asian cluster. It's one of the very unique "West Eurasian" clusters, and as well most distant to Europeans.

Well, I don't see the relation between the west-asian and northern european components. The levantines, like Syrians, have 50% of west-asian yet 0% of northern-european. How do you explain that ? On the other hand, Basques lack any west or southwest asian, yet they are 40% northern-european. Im pretty sure the west-asian and southwest component came to Europe at about the same period. The known least neolithic countries in Europe, like Spain or Portugal, have also the least west-asian of all Western Europe. While the known countries with more neolithic admixture have the highest west-asian (Sicilians, South-Italians, Greeks, Balkans). Also, the least southwestasian of all southern Europe is in Spain.
